Effects Of Deformation Ratio On The Mechanical Properties And Microstructures Changes In An Al-Mg-Si Alloy, Hichem Farh, Rebai Guemini, Serradj Fares, Karim Djemmal Jan 2010

An investigation has been done to study the effect of deformation ratio and two-step ageing treatment on the microstructure and the mechanical properties in an Al-Mg-Si aluminum alloy. Transmission electron microscopy is used in order to follow the distribution and the morphology of the hardening precipitates. The hardness of the alloy increases with the increasing deformation ratio. The maximum of hardness increases and is shifted to low time with an increase of the deformation ratio. The density of precipitates is more increased and the precipitates become more inhomogeneously distributed when the deformation combines with two-step ageing treatments.
